PTT推薦

Re: [閒聊] 在區塊鏈上共同作畫

看板DigiCurrency標題Re: [閒聊] 在區塊鏈上共同作畫作者
Ayukawayen
(鮎川彥)
時間推噓 3 推:3 噓:0 →:1

※ 引述《Ayukawayen (鮎川彥)》之銘言:
: 網址: https://ayukawayen.github.io/PixelMap/
: 之前Reddit Place ( https://www.thenewslens.com/article/127665 )的區塊鏈版
: 透過Metamask在鏈上的畫布畫圖。可以把像素塗上指定的顏色,也可以蓋掉已塗色的。: 共用畫布大小是48*48,16色。
一些後續


佈署了一份到SmartBCH鏈上,把NFT放到Oasis.cash上
https://oasis.cash/token/0xc4A688f832627DDeFF42E5346daD10A0df9879b6/0

然後塗了一張[比較暗的鴨鴨]拍成快照NFT,用Oasis的界面傳給暗鴨大大:
http://cdn.noisecashimages.net/Ayukawayen/c8786076509b7a36a71dbaceb9f2a71a.png

圖 在區塊鏈上共同作畫



Oasis.cash上架經驗:重點就是要支援ERC721Enumerable的ERC-165 interface ID。
簡單來說就是如果用OpenZeppelin就是去繼承ERC721Enumerable,一般沒有特殊需求可
能只會繼承ERC721,但Oasis會用到ERC721Enumerable的功能,要繼承ERC721Enumerable才會正確顯示。除此之外應該沒什麼特別條件,只要滿足這點,把合約上鏈後在網頁上
用Add Contract匯入就可以看到NFT,無需向站方申請。

Oasis.cash的NFT資訊頁面看起來滿完整且易讀的,讀取速度也不慢;傳送NFT的功能測
過可以順利使用。但拍賣功能應該就是要另外向站方申請才會開通(目前沒看到Cats以外的NFT有開通的)。



另外覺得目前塗一個像素要50000 gas在費用上太不平衡了,所以會研究一下gas用量把
合約再改版。 XD

--
ethereum:0x09B25bd7d9B8dE2914C8314a2E0059A6a8ADEadE
polygon :0x09B25bd7d9B8dE2914C8314a2E0059A6a8ADEadE
smartbch:0x5a8B6db897003C8aFA62066d3bE876Fd8BBe9082

bitcoincash:qqjzmy6mjp8sp97c7thhflv9s2j96xk0q5pr26dftl
simpleledger:qqjzmy6mjp8sp97c7thhflv9s2j96xk0q5dcppcf4p

--

※ PTT留言評論
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 140.114.123.85 (臺灣)
PTT 網址

OwOptt12/22 13:30

DarkerDuck12/22 15:46推推

※ 編輯: Ayukawayen (111.243.34.169 臺灣), 12/22/2021 19:43:54

bluefancy12/23 02:40合約上鍊不太懂耶

Ayukawayen12/23 11:32發一個含有智能合約程式碼的交易讓礦工包進區塊鏈裡頭